    IMO, this game will be an excellent measuring stick for LA Tech football in 2020. BYU is showing signs of being a very good, and mature, football team this season. BYU is probably the best the G5 has to offer for 2020.

    As you sit in your recliner to watch this game Friday night, please remember this: On average, BYU players are 2 years older and more mature than their opponents due to a special NCAA exemption that postpones the NCAA's 5-yr eligibility clock to allow for 2 years of missionary service during their college years. For example, a BYU player can come in and red shirt his freshman year, leave on a 2-year mission after that, and come back and play as a 21-yr old freshman the next year. Critics will argue that this "mission exemption" hurts BYU football as much as it helps them by keeping players away from the game for 2 years. Regardless, the fact remains that LA Tech's 18-yr old linebacker Tyler Grubbs, will undoubtedly face off against some 24 & 25 yr old athletes from BYU.
